Rare Ken Griffey Jr. Card Races to Auction Block After 20 Years

Every now and then, the world of sports memorabilia witnesses a grand spectacle—a treasure resurfacing after years, ready to ignite the imaginations and wallets of collectors worldwide. This time, the stage belongs to a highly coveted relic of baseball history featuring none other than the Seattle Mariners legend Ken Griffey Jr. This isn’t just any card; it’s a 1998 Skybox E-X Essential Credentials Now parallel, serial-numbered 4/10. For nearly two decades, whispers of its whereabouts have been just that—whispers—until it recently emerged from its hiding place, gracing the auction book of Heritage Auctions.

This particular card isn’t merely a pretty face in the annals of trading cards; it boasts a grading that only a dreamer of mint-condition treasures could hope for—a pristine PSA 9. Given the PSA grading scale’s sharp-eyed scrutiny, such an accolade sets this piece apart as a gem of rare brilliance. To put it in perspective, only one other specimen has reached such heights in quality, making its public appearance now as dramatic as a comet’s rare visit.

The auction has already seen bidding soar past the $120,000 mark, a figure sure to make any card aficionado’s heart race faster than a Griffey grand slam. For context, that is more than double its recent value peaks. A year ago, this very card hit what was then a record-breaking price of $58,800. Yet, like a high-flying baseball that dips back to earth before going over the wall, the card’s worth witnessed a dip to $26,400 in August. Come December, however, it rebounded to $36,600, setting the stage for its audacious current performance poised to break the $200,000 ceiling.

What adds oomph to this cardboard conundrum’s charm is its design—a masterpiece of neon-hued artistry. The Essential Credentials Now parallels bear witness to brilliance by numbering themselves in concordance with the base set. And thus, Griffey’s role as card #10 aligns perfectly with a serial number of /10. This design strategy presents not just a card, but a calculated marvel of rarity and individuality.

The card’s layout glows in neon yellow-green acetate, a veritable beacon amidst the mundane. The holographic “shading” foil invites eyes to dance across its surface—a cocktail of nostalgia and artistry. Additionally, if the visual feast at the front weren’t enough, the backside confidently displays its limited sequence—a tantalizing badge of its rarity.

On this thrilling auction introduction, Chris Ivy, the Director of Sports Collectibles at Heritage, brings his enthusiasm to the fore: “Our research shows this card hasn’t been at a public auction since a loosely graded copy sold for just $516 in 2006. A Mint 9 example like this is a milestone for Griffey enthusiasts.”
